Output d27d3ea5d6334ad302aa56f70267b5860824a1e085bccacf2524bdff2fa9c06e:0

value
16965313
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67261ad7002d4562be74c39f3f0624942a157bfa OP_EQUAL
address
3B6RAsbiGHXxkg4DdzftecQvhvcaqGQWwF
transaction
d27d3ea5d6334ad302aa56f70267b5860824a1e085bccacf2524bdff2fa9c06e
spent
true